The 48446 housing market is very competitive. The median sale price of a home in 48446 was $253K last month, down 3.8%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in 48446 is $175, up 14.4% since last year.
In May 2025, 48446 home prices were down 3.8%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$253K. On average, homes in 48446 sell after 32 days on the market compared to 20 days last year. There were 60 homes sold in May this year, down from 84 last year.

48446 has a minor risk of flooding. 638 properties in 48446 are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 9% of all properties in 48446.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

48446 has a moderate risk of wildfire. There are 4,151 properties in 48446 that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 31% of all properties in 48446.
